Like barbecue sauces or soft drinks, Americans tend to prefer flavor profiles they were raised on, and typically these vary widely across geographic regions, according to Carter. Typically, West Coast customers enjoy slightly sweet, lighter yellow potato salads with vegetables and garnishes. They are more likely to try upscale, specialty or gourmet items such as red potato or loaded potato salads such as Reser's Red Potato Salad. Midwest folks prefer their potato salad dressing with a sweet tart profile, sometimes with a strong pickle relish and vegetable garnishes, such as Reser's Deviled Egg Potato Salad. Real Southerners like salads with heavily mixed potatoes, bright yellow mustard and sweeter flavor profile, ala Reser's Mustard Potato Salad. In the Southeast, very sweet, soft, bland, yellow potato salad is preferred with salad dressing or a mayonnaise blend, such as Reser's new Amish Potato Salad. And simple rules in the Northeast are for white diced or sliced potato with a bland mayonnaise based dressing and very little color without added vegetables or eggs.
